
Jason Wigglesworth, operations director of the salon chain Gentry Grooming Co, said that rather than nicking their girlfriend's products, guys should look for items which suit their skin. His comments come after research from Sheila's Wheels last week showed that many guys borrow their partner's beauty products.
'This is due to some of the following - more testosterone, lower levels of PH, the skin is thicker and more acidic, also it produces more oils - a major contributor to spots,' he added.
The expert added that now we are seeing a new breed of men who are not ashamed to reach for creams and natural beauty products to improve their looks.
Another boom Mr Wigglesworth has noted is that more guys are taking tweezers to their eyebrows and tidying them up.
